Baltimore Rock Opera Society’s Surprise Halloween Show Includes Magic, Scares and Parties in Between

10/14/18

By Ethan McLeod, Baltimore Fishbowl

They said the gore-heavy B-horror comedy “Incredibly Dead!” would be their last show of 2018, but the Baltimore Rock Opera Society got the Halloween itch. For four nights this month, the all-volunteer troupe has announced, they’ll be putting on a scare- and magic-centric show, “Lurid Happenings: A Night of Mischief and Devilry,” that promises to be lively and a literal party.

“Lurid Happenings” is set to premiere at The Peale Center on Oct. 26 and run again on the 27th, 28th and Halloween, with a pair of “early” and “late” shows each night at 7:30 p.m. and 9:45 p.m. The production is BROS’ first made specifically for Halloween, and stars local voice actor, musician and longtime BROS member Rex Anderson as “The Amazing Allerdyce” and Baltimore magician Lucas Gerace as his mentor, Sinifredo. They’ve both “recently returned from a globe-trotting exploration of the dark arts,” according to the “Lurid Happenings” website.
